Abstract:
Thoracic myelopathy caused by combined ossified yellow ligament (OYL) and ossified posterior longitudinal ligament (OPLL) is exceptionally rare and presents unique diagnostic and surgical challenges. We report a 45-year-old female with rapidly progressive gait disturbance and severe myelopathy found to have circumferential spinal cord compression at T3-T4 due to simultaneous dorsal OYL and ventral OPLL. MRI and CT imaging were essential in defining the extent of compression and ossification. Considering the morbidity of anterior thoracic exposure, a tailored posterior-only approach incorporating laminectomy, OYL excision, costotransversectomy-assisted partial OPLL decompression, and instrumented stabilization was performed, achieving adequate circumferential release. The patient demonstrated meaningful neurological recovery, improving from Nurick Grade 5 to Grade 3 within three months. This case highlights the importance of early recognition, comprehensive imaging, and individualized posterior-based strategies in managing complex upper thoracic stenosis caused by dual ossified pathologies.
